Overall, quite nice.

Mostly minor suggestions to offer:

For the back of the card, I'd left align the player name with his basic data. Right now the name is offset to the right a bit. I'd also always try to keep the club name lined up with the second column of basic data, though for long named clubs that might be a challenge.

For the front of the card, I don't like the fonts for the player and team name. They just don't look like something I'd really see in print for something. Maybe try a sanserif typeface like Helvetica or Arial. I'd also drop the blue outlines around the player name, or change the colour; the current pairing really clashes, at least to me. Outlines generally work better around sanserift typefaces since those don't have the fine serif detail that something like Times or Garamond has.
